Frank Norris's "McTeague" is a pivotal work in American literature that delves into the themes of fate, desire, and the primal aspects of human nature. Set in late 19th-century San Francisco, the novel follows the life of McTeague, a simple and brutish dentist, whose life spirals into tragedy as his desires clash with societal expectations and moral decay. Norris employs a naturalistic literary style, rich in vivid imagery and psychological depth, effectively presenting a deterministic view of human behavior shaped by environment, instincts, and social inequalities within the burgeoning American society. The novel's stark realism paints a grim portrait of life, offering profound insights into the struggle between ambition and despair. Frank Norris, an influential figure in the literary movement known as Naturalism, was deeply inspired by the philosophical underpinnings of determinism and the socio-economic conditions of his time. His experiences as a journalist and his fascination with the burgeoning Chicago and San Francisco landscapes informed his narrative choices in "McTeague." Living through a transformative period in America, Norris harnessed his observations of class struggles and moral conflicts to create an unflinching portrait of humanity at its most vulnerable.
